Comparison summary

Anna Bay reads as a beachside mid-sized suburb where the coast sets the tone; One Mile is a coastal smaller community with an easy, sea-led rhythm.

On the data, Anna Bay is stronger for public transport access and walkability; One Mile answers with housing affordability and a quieter safety profile.

People chasing a beach lifestyle and value-focused buyers may find Anna Bay the better fit, while retirees and families are more likely to prefer One Mile.
